Rimmel Stay Matte Pressed Powder Review

Rimmel Stay Matte is an oil-absorbing pressed powder that leaves you with a flawless, shine-free complexion. It has a smooth texture, non-powdery matte finish. It has a sheer coverage and doesn't cover skin imperfections so it is best used with a good foundation.

Unfortunately, the packaging of this powder is not very good. It comes in a very basic round pan and clear plastic lid that has no lock. The lid of my first pan cracked after a week of use.

I'm in the shade of creamy natural which is perfect for my neutral skin tone.

When you hit the pan to the bottom, you know that the product really works. I can't live without this so I always have a back up.

I use a paddle brush to apply this powder and it blends nicely with my Loreal true match liquid foundation. But I use this alone on days when I want to look natural.

Overall, Stay Matte performs really well in keeping my skin oil-free. It doesn't cause pimple breakouts. The packaging isn’t the most desirable but for the price, you can’t really complain.
